Headlines from December 27, 1934

PLOT TO KILL STALIN WITH FOREIGN HELP LINKED TO ASSASSIN; Slayer of Kiroff Is Said to Have Visited a Consul Who Gave Him Fund. INTERVENTION HELD AIM Trotsky's Name is Connected With Alleged Moves by Two Terrorist Groups. 'CONFESSION' IS QUOTED Prisoner Asserted Associates Put Hopes in External Action, Indictment Alleges. PLOT TO KILL STALIN LINKED TO ASSASSIN

By Harold Denny.special Cable To the New York Times.by Harold Denny

indictment of Nikolaev and 13 others links Kiroff murder to plot to overthrow Stalin and other Soviet leaders by internal terror and intervention of capitalist countries; 2 organizations headed by Kotolynof and N Shatsky cited; London Daily Express repts plea from Zinovieff to Stalin; Foreign Commissar Litvinoff understood to have asked that death penalty should not be imposed

Larisa Latynina

1934Larisa Latynina, Ukrainian gymnast and coach[โ€ ]

Larisa Semyonovna Latynina is a Russian former artistic gymnast. Between 1956 and 1964 she won 14 individual Olympic medals and four team medals for the Soviet Union. She holds the record for the most Olympic gold medals by a female gymnast with nine. Her total of 18 Olympic medals was a record for 48 years. She held the record for individual event medals for over 52 years, winning 14. She is credited with helping to establish the Soviet Union as a dominant force in gymnastics.

Jeffrey Sterling, Baron Sterling of Plaistow

1934Jeffrey Sterling, Baron Sterling of Plaistow, English businessman[โ€ ]

Jeffrey Maurice Sterling, Baron Sterling of Plaistow, is a British businessman and Conservative peer. The Plaistow referred to is Plaistow, West Sussex, reflected in the land holdings in the county.
